Deutsch: Auf dem Foto sind für das Felsenmeer Hüttenberg charakteristische Felsformationen zu sehen. Der Fels im Vordergrund ist von Moos überwuchert, über den weiter hinten liegenden Felsen ragen Bäume mit grünem Blätterdach in den Himmel. Das Bild soll die robusten und anpassungsfähigen Pflanzen zeigen, die sogar auf größtenteils steinigem Untergrund wachsen und dabei enorme Größen erreichen können. |
